Pralle-Sodaro Address: 323 E. Walnut Ave. Map Location: In 1991, Chapman opened the doors of this state-of-the-art residence hall. Pralle-Sodaro Hall honors Chapman University’s commitment to the whole student and has truly changed the character and spirit of the university. It is a gift of community made possible by the tremendous generosity of Bob and Helga Pralle and Don and DeeDee Sodaro. The late Bob Pralle served as a trustee for eighteen years beginning in 1984 and had a boundless passion for Chapman and its students. Don Sodaro currently serves as Chapman’s newest Chairman of the board of trustees and has been serving the board for fourteen years beginning in 1988. According to Don and DeeDee, “education is the one philanthropic cause that can do the most for the world”. Pralle-Sodaro Hall (3 floors, 75,382 sq.ft.) is a three-story building containing one-hundred-fifty-five units. |
